Mastering sterilization processes — Principles, standards and validation

Sterilization is a special process within the meaning of ISO 13485 and MDR 2017/745: its result cannot be fully verified after the fact. Mastering its principles, selecting the right process, conducting rigorous validation and maintaining routine compliance are critical skills for any manufacturer of sterile medical devices. This training provides you with the regulatory foundations and the operational tools to meet these challenges.

Audience Production engineers and technicians, QA/Methods managers and staff, regulatory affairs officers involved in the qualification or monitoring of sterilization processes.

Learning objectives

  • Distinguish the main sterilization processes applicable to medical devices (gamma and electron-beam irradiation, ethylene oxide, steam, atypical agents) and identify their respective fields of use
  • Decode the requirements of the reference standards (ISO 11137-1/2/3, ISO 11135, ISO 17665, ISO 14937) and link them to the documentary obligations of MDR 2017/745 and ISO 13485
  • Build a validation plan for a sterilization process following the IQ/OQ/PQ sequence and draft the associated protocols and reports
  • Calculate or interpret the initial biocontamination load (bioburden, ISO 11737) and derive from it the validation parameters for the sterilizing dose or cycle
  • Set up a routine control program and manage process deviations in compliance with regulatory requirements
  • Assess the impact of a product or process change on sterile status and decide on the necessary revalidations

Detailed programme

A phone interview or positioning questionnaire is sent ahead of the session to calibrate the level, identify expectations and tailor the case studies to participants' real situations.

  1. 01

    Sterilization processes: overview and selection criteria (2 h)

    • ·Definition of a special process according to ISO 13485 and MDR 2017/745
    • ·Overview of processes: gamma irradiation, electron-beam irradiation, ethylene oxide (EO), steam (autoclave), hydrogen peroxide and atypical agents (ISO 14937)
    • ·Selection criteria: material compatibility, packaging configuration, regulatory constraints, outsourcing or in-house control
  2. 02

    Normative and regulatory framework (1 h 30)

    • ·Architecture of the ISO 11137 family (parts 1, 2 and 3): scope, articulation and points of vigilance
    • ·ISO 11135 (EO) and ISO 17665 (steam)
    • ·Link with ISO 13485 requirements (§ 7.5.2) and the GSPRs of MDR 2017/745 relating to sterile devices
    • ·Role of the technical file in justifying the sterilizing process
  3. 03

    Bioburden and microbiological fundamentals (1 h 30)

    • ·Concept of microbial load (bioburden) according to ISO 11737-1
    • ·Enumeration and interpretation methods
    • ·Bioburden as input data for dose validation
    • ·Sterility assurance level (SAL 10⁻⁶)
    • ·Traceability requirements
  4. 04

    Validation of a sterilization process (3 h)

    • ·Validation sequence: installation qualification (IQ), operational qualification (OQ), performance qualification (PQ)
    • ·Establishing the sterilizing dose (VDmax method, dose audit method — ISO 11137-2)
    • ·EO cycle validation and steam cycle validation
    • ·Practical exercise: critical reading of an existing validation protocol and identification of gaps
  5. 05

    Routine control and deviation management (2 h)

    • ·Process control parameters in routine
    • ·Release of sterilized batches: documentary criteria and release decision
    • ·Management of non-conformities and process deviations
    • ·Annual review of the sterilizing process
  6. 06

    Changes, revalidation and subcontractor interface (2 h)

    • ·Assessment of the impact of a product or packaging change on sterile status
    • ·Revalidation triggers according to ISO 11137 and MDR
    • ·Drafting the technical specifications for a sterilization service provider
    • ·Subcontractor monitoring: indicators, audits and documentary management
    • ·Exercise: building a criticality matrix for process changes
  7. 07

    Synthesis and integrative case study (2 h)

    • ·Cross-cutting case study: starting from a fictitious medical device file, reconstruction of the complete approach to selection, validation and maintenance of the sterilizing process
    • ·Identification of the required documentary deliverables
    • ·Collective correction and questions and answers
